Hector's World
external image Hector-Image1.ashx?w=250&h=185&as=1
external image Hector-Image1.ashx?w=250&h=185&as=1

Your Personal Information Online(episodes 1 - 5)
An animated video series for young children featuring Hector Protector, the bottlenose dolphin and his marine friends that explore a range of cybersafety issues. It covers topics such as protecting personal information, cyberbullying and learning about being a good cybercitizen. Supported by age-specific lesson plans.
Your Personal Information Online - Middle Primary Teacher Notes


Episode 1 - Details, Details...
Teaches children how to protect their personal information online, inlcuding: * what forms 'personal information' can take
  • risks involved in providing personal information online
  • understanding the types of personal information that websites collect and what it may be used for


Episode 2 - Welcome to the Carnival
Teaches children how to:
  • understand that not everyone they meet (online or in the 'real world') are trustworthy
  • identify charateristics of people who can be trusted
  • decide what personal details to enter online


Episode 3 - It's a Serious Game
Teachers children to:
  • understand that not all websites are trustworthy
  • identify qualities of trustworthy people
  • identify situations where it is wise to turn to a truated adult for help


Episode 4 - The Info Gang
Teaches children about:
  • nicknames and password protection
  • strategies to protect personal passwords online
  • identifying unsafe situations


Episode 5 - Heroes
Teaches children how to identify people in their lives that they can turn to if they come across something unsafe or upsetting while online.
